What type of information should be collected during the Gather Relevant Information step?

Collecting both internal and external relevant information is crucial in the Gather Relevant Information step because it provides a comprehensive view of the situation or issue at hand. Internal information may include data from personal assessments, existing reports, or organizational insights that give a clear view of personal or situational dynamics. External information could encompass research studies, demographic trends, expert opinions, or prevailing societal attitudes that influence the subject. By integrating these two types of data, one can obtain a well-rounded understanding, identify potential solutions, and make informed decisions that reflect both personal insights and broader contexts. This holistic approach ensures that all angles are considered, leading to more effective communication and healthier outcomes.
